--- 4.9-rc4/drivers/net/xen-netback/xenbus.c +++ 4.9-rc4-xen-netback-prefer-xenbus_scanf/drivers/net/xen-netback/xenbus.c @@ -889,16 +889,16 @@ static int connect_ctrl_ring(struct back unsigned int evtchn; int err; - err = xenbus_gather(XBT_NIL, dev->otherend, - "ctrl-ring-ref", "%u", &val, NULL); - if (err) + err = xenbus_scanf(XBT_NIL, dev->otherend, + "ctrl-ring-ref", "%u", &val); + if (err < 0) goto done; /* The frontend does not have a control ring */ ring_ref = val; - err = xenbus_gather(XBT_NIL, dev->otherend, - "event-channel-ctrl", "%u", &val, NULL); - if (err) { + err = xenbus_scanf(XBT_NIL, dev->otherend, + "event-channel-ctrl", "%u", &val); + if (err < 0) { xenbus_dev_fatal(dev, err, "reading %s/event-channel-ctrl", dev->otherend);
For single items being collected this should be preferred as being more typesafe (as the compiler can check format string and to-be-written-to variable match) and more efficient (requiring one less parameter to be passed). Signed-off-by: Jan Beulich <jbeulich@suse.com> --- v3: For consistency with other code don't consider zero an error (utilizing that xenbus_scanf() at present won't return zero). v2: Avoid commit message to continue from subject. --- drivers/net/xen-netback/xenbus.c | 12 ++++++------ 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
